What is the Hidden Wiki and How Does it Work?

The Hidden Wiki is essentially a user-edited directory that provides links to various onion sites, each identifiable by their .onion domain suffix. This resource enables users to discover services ranging from whistleblowing platforms to illicit marketplaces, all while maintaining anonymity. The structure of the Hidden Wiki allows for community contributions, meaning that the effectiveness and reliability of the information depend on user accuracy and vigilance. It’s vital to approach these links with caution, cross-referencing with other resources and directories, given the potential risks involved.

Essential Tools for Safe Browsing on the Dark Web

To ensure a secure experience on the dark web, users should equip themselves with essential tools. Utilizing a reliable VPN enhances privacy, while anti-malware software protects against potential threats. Additionally, browsers tailored for dark web access, such as the Tor browser, must be updated regularly to keep up with security measures. Navigating safely requires a combination of good habits, tools, and an awareness of the unique risks associated with .onion sites.

Analyzing Game Strategies for Dark Web Casinos

Many games available in dark web casinos often mirror their legal counterparts. Therefore, players can apply traditional strategies to enhance their chances of success. For instance, employing the basic strategy in blackjack can significantly reduce the house edge, while systematic betting approaches in games like roulette can help manage variance effectively. Understanding the return to player (RTP) percentages and volatility of specific games is also essential in formulating a comprehensive betting strategy.
